1. MCPとは? AI連携の標準化
人工知能(AI)モデルが外部のツールやデータソースと効率的に連携する必要性が高まる中、Model Context Protocol (MCP) が登場しました。MCPは、AIアプリケーションが外部サービスと効果的に通信するための標準化レイヤーです。
"AIアプリケーション向けのUSB-Cポート"
Anthropic社提唱のオープンプロトコル
MCPのアーキテクチャ
MCPはクライアントサーバーアーキテクチャを採用し、AI(ホスト内)がクライアントを通じて様々なMCPサーバー(ツールやデータを提供)と通信します。通信は主にJSON-RPC over HTTPで行われます。
MCPホスト
(例: IDE, AIツール)
MCPクライアント
(ホスト内に存在)
MCPサーバー
(機能・データを提供)
この図はMCPの基本的な構造を示しています。ホストアプリケーション内のAIがクライアントを通じて様々な機能を提供するサーバー群と通信します。
2. Windows 11 と MCP
MicrosoftはBuild 2025でWindows 11のMCPネイティブサポートを発表。これにより、Windows OS自体がAIエージェントの活動を支える強力なプラットフォームへと進化します。
Windows MCPレジストリ
デバイス上のMCPサーバーを発見・アクセスするための一元的で安全な情報源。
OS機能のMCPサーバー化
ファイルシステムやウィンドウ管理など、OSの中核機能がAIエージェントに公開。
App Actions API
アプリ開発者が自身のアプリ機能をMCPサーバーとしてAIエージェントに提供可能に。
Windows 11では、これらの中核コンポーネントを通じてMCPがOSレベルで深く統合され、AIエージェントの活動基盤を構築します。
3. ステークホルダーへの影響
MCPのネイティブサポートは、エンドユーザー、開発者、そして企業・IT管理者のそれぞれに、大きな変革と新たな機会をもたらします。
エンドユーザー
よりスマートで直感的なPC体験へ
- AIアシスタントの能力向上
- シームレスなアプリケーション間連携
- 複雑なタスクの自動化による利便性向上
課題: プライバシー懸念、権限管理の必要性。
開発者
AIツール開発の標準化と効率化
- 「一度接続すればどこでも統合」の実現
- App Actions APIによるアプリ機能の公開
- ニッチなMCPツール開発・収益化の機会
課題: 新技術学習、MCPサーバーのセキュリティと品質維持。
企業・IT管理者
ビジネスプロセス自動化の推進
- Dynamics 365等との連携による業務自動化
- Copilot StudioによるエンタープライズAI構築加速
- AzureリソースのAIエージェント活用
課題: 新たなガバナンスモデル、セキュリティリスク対応、監視体制構築。
各立場にとって、MCPは大きな機会を提供する一方で、新たな課題への対応も求められます。
4. Microsoftの設計図
Microsoftは、MCPを「エージェントコンピューティング」と「オープンエージェントウェブ」構想の中核と位置づけ、AIエージェントがシームレスに連携する未来を描いています。
MicrosoftエコシステムとMCP
MCPはWindows 11に留まらず、Azure、Microsoft 365、Dynamics 365など、Microsoftの主要製品群全体に浸透し、統一されたAIエージェントプラットフォームを形成します。
Microsoftは自社製品全体にMCPを浸透させ、AIエージェントがシームレスに連携するエコシステムを構築しています。
オープンエージェントウェブ
AIエージェントが相互作用し協調動作する構想。
マルチエージェントオーケストレーション
複数の専門エージェントが連携しタスクを分担。
これらの構想は、複数の専門エージェントが協調し、より複雑なタスクを自律的に処理する未来を示しています。
5. セキュリティとプライバシー
MCPによる強力な連携機能は、新たなセキュリティリスクも伴います。Microsoftは「エージェントの未来を取り巻く強固な壁を構築する」とし、多層的なセキュリティフレームワークで対応します。
⚠️ 潜在的なセキュリティリスク
- •プロンプトインジェクション
- •ツールポイズニング / 悪意のあるMCPサーバー
- •認証情報の漏洩 / データ不正送信
- •安全でない認証 / 認可の不備
- •ユーザーデータの不適切な集約
🛡️ Microsoftの主な対策
- •プロキシ経由の通信による一元的なポリシー適用
- •ツールレベルの認可と明確なユーザー同意
- •ランタイム分離と最小権限の原則
- •中央MCPレジストリでのサーバー検証
- •監査可能性と透明性の確保
Microsoftは多層的なセキュリティフレームワークでこれらのリスクに対応し、ユーザーの信頼構築を目指しています。
6. 拡大するMCPユニバース
MCPはMicrosoftの取り組みを超え、Anthropic、IBM、Figma、Perplexityなど、広範なAIエコシステムで採用が急速に拡大しています。
>1,000
MCPサーバー (発表から数ヶ月でGitHubにリストアップ)
多くの企業や開発者がMCPに対応し、利用可能なツールが急速に増加しています。
MCPの将来的な開発ロードマップ
短期 (今後6ヶ月程度)
- 検証ツール・コンプライアンステスト
- リファレンスクライアント・サンプルアプリ
- 中央集権型MCPレジストリ構築
長期
- マルチエージェントワークフロー (エージェントグラフ)
- マルチモーダル機能 (画像・音声・動画)
- セキュリティ機能・権限モデル強化
- 正式なガバナンス構造・標準化
MCPプロトコル自体も進化を続けており、将来的にはさらに高度なAI連携が可能になるでしょう。